Seafood Patty Ingredients

The key to crafting an exceptional seafood burger starts with selecting high-quality, sustainably-sourced seafood. For a classic cod burger, finely chop or pulse fresh cod fillets in a food processor until they form a cohesive, slightly sticky mixture. Complement the mild, flaky cod with aromatic ingredients like diced onion, minced garlic, and fresh herbs like dill or parsley. A touch of Dijon mustard, lemon juice, and panko breadcrumbs help bind the patty and impart additional flavor.

Seafood Patty Preparation

Once you’ve assembled your seafood burger filling, gently form the mixture into evenly-sized patties, being careful not to over-handle the delicate seafood. For best results, refrigerate the formed patties for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ld and the texture to firm up slightly. This resting period is crucial for ensuring your seafood burgers hold their shape during cooking.

Seafood Patty Cooking Methods

Seafood burgers can be prepared using a variety of cooking techniques, each lending its own unique flair. Pan-searing the patties in a lightly oiled skillet until golden-brown on both sides yields a wonderfully crisp exterior and moist, flavorful interior. Alternatively, grilling the burgers over medium-high heat imparts a delightful smoky char that pairs beautifully with the fresh seafood flavors. For a lighter, more delicate option, try baking the patties in the oven until cooked through.

Flavor Profiles

One of the joys of crafting seafood burgers is the endless possibilities for flavor exploration. Start with a solid foundation of savory seasonings, then layer on tangy condiments and sweet accompaniments to create a truly crave-worthy burger experience.

Savory Seasonings

Elevate your seafood burgers with a blend of aromatic spices and herbs. Try mixing in Old Bay seasoning, Cajun spice blend, or a Mediterranean-inspired combination of sumac, coriander, and smoked paprika. Fresh minced garlic, grated ginger, or finely chopped shallots can also lend an appetizing savory note.

Tangy Condiments

Balance the richness of your seafood patty with a dollop of cool, creamy tzatziki sauce, tangy lemon-garlic aioli, or a vibrant chimichurri verde. These tangy condiments not only complement the seafood flavors but also add a refreshing contrast to the overall burger experience.

Sweet Accompaniments

For a delightful contrast of sweet and savory, consider topping your seafood burger with caramelized onions, grilled pineapple slices, or a drizzle of honey-mustard dressing. The natural sweetness of these ingredients helps to highlight the ocean-fresh essence of the seafood.

Nutritional Benefits

Seafood burgers offer a wealth of nutritional advantages over their traditional beef counterparts. Brimming with high-quality protein, healthy fats, and a bounty of essential vitamins and minerals, these seafood-based patties are a veritable nutritional powerhouse.

Protein Content

Seafood is an excellent source of lean protein, with cod, salmon, and shrimp all providing generous amounts of this vital macronutrient. A 4-ounce seafood burger patty can deliver up to 20 grams of protein, helping to keep you feeling full and satisfied.

Healthy Fats

Depending on the type of seafood used, seafood burgers can be a rich source of omega-3 fatty acids, which offer a wealth of cardiovascular and cognitive benefits. Salmon and tuna burgers, for example, are particularly high in these essential fats.

Vitamin and Mineral Richness

Seafood is a nutrient-dense food, providing an array of essential vitamins and minerals. Cod is an excellent source of selenium, vitamin B12, and phosphorus, while shrimp delivers a hefty dose of zinc, copper, and iodine. Constructing your seafood burger with a variety of seafood types and accompanying produce can further amplify the nutritional punch.

Burger Bun Options

While a classic hamburger bun is always a reliable choice, seafood burgers also shine when paired with alternative bun options that complement their delicate flavors.

Brioche Buns

The buttery, slightly sweet nature of brioche buns provides a luxurious contrast to the savory seafood patty, creating a harmonious flavor balance.

Whole Grain Buns

For a healthier twist, whole grain buns or English muffins offer a heartier, more fiber-rich foundation that can stand up to the heft of a seafood burger.

Lettuce Wraps

Forgo the bun altogether and serve your seafood burger nestled in crisp romaine or butter lettuce leaves for a low-carb, gluten-free option.

Seafood Burger Variations

The beauty of seafood burgers lies in their versatility. Experiment with different seafood types, flavor profiles, and preparation methods to craft your own signature creation.

Crab Cake Burgers

Combine lump crab meat with panko, aromatics, and a touch of mayonnaise for a delectable crab cake-inspired burger.

Shrimp Burgers

Grind fresh shrimp into a patty, then season with ginger, scallions, and a hint of sesame oil for an Asian-inspired twist.

Salmon Burgers

Salmon burgers are a classic, with the rich, omega-3-laden fish lending itself beautifully to a variety of flavor profiles, from Mediterranean-style to Cajun-spiced.

Health and Dietary Accommodations

Seafood burgers can be easily adapted to accommodate a variety of dietary needs and preferences. For gluten-free guests, opt for gluten-free buns or serve the patty on a bed of greens. Those following a low-carb or keto lifestyle will enjoy the seafood patty wrapped in lettuce or nestled in a portobello mushroom cap. And for dairy-free diners, substitute vegan mayonnaise or avocado for any creamy condiments.
